Several factors can contribute to poor drainage and puddling on driveways.
Over time, poorly installed driveways may begin to sink or become uneven, causing water to collect in low areas.
Without proper drainage channels or permeable materials, rainwater has nowhere to go and remains trapped on the surface.
Leaves, dirt, and debris can block drainage systems, preventing water from flowing away correctly.
Incorrect groundwork and sub-base installation can lead to structural movement and long-term drainage problems.

A resin bound driveway is one of the best low maintenance driveway solutions for improving drainage performance.
Because resin surfaces are porous, rainwater passes through the surface rather than collecting on top.
